Kellomainen
Kellomainen is a Finnish adjective that translates to "bell-shaped" or "campanulate." It is primarily used to describe the form of objects, particularly flowers, that resemble the shape of a bell. This term is frequently encountered in botanical descriptions and classifications of plant species.
